Williams Family Home

  • CA BWGPL OS8577
  • 1908

This Victorian style house was built around 1865 for John Goodfellow, son of Adam Goodfellow. Adam had bought the land and left it to his son when he died in 1865. Unfortunatly in 1865 the farm was sold under "power of sale" to Wilson Stoddart, son of William and Margaret Stoddart (nee Wilson). Wilson Stoddart farmed the land for 7 years then passed it to his brother, John Edward Stoddart, who farmed it until 1907. In the spring of 1907 John Henry and Zilpha Anne Williams (nee Milligan) and their children: Walter, Letitia, Henry, Alonzo, Silas, Alexandria and Anna, moved to the farm. In 1920 Henry married Velma Sawdon and the farm was divided, with Alonzo farming 100 acres and Henry the other 100 acres. In June 1934 Alonzo married Dorothy Mary McKelvey Jackson and had three children: Ralph, Zelpha Anne and Mary. Ralph married Marilynne Joan Mousley of Weston in 1965 and had three children on the farm: Lynn, John and James. Lynn married Brian Kell in 1992 (Jamie and Jocelyn), John married Susan Fernandes in 1993(Martin, Carmen, Greta, Russel) and Jim married Carla Westlake in 2001 (Jace). Pictured from Left to Right: Silas, Alonzo, John Henry, Anna, Letitia, Alexandria, Walter, John Henry, Zilpha Ann Milligan
